Gameplay: Simplicity at its Finest
The premise of Slope Game is elegantly straightforward: you control a rolling ball hurtling down a randomly generated slope filled with obstacles. Think endless runner meets geometric landscape. Using only the left and right arrow keys (or A and D), you steer your ball to avoid colliding with red blocks. One touch and it's game over.
What makes it compelling is the sheer speed and the ever-changing landscape. Each run is unique, presenting new challenges in the form of varying block formations, sudden drops, and increasingly narrow pathways. As you progress, the ball's speed increases, demanding razor-sharp reflexes and quick decision-making. The further you go, the higher your score climbs, fueling the drive to beat your previous best. This core loop of speed, reaction, and improvement is what keeps players coming back for more.

Tips for Navigating the Slopes:
While the game is easy to pick up, mastering it requires practice and strategy. Here are a few tips to help you improve your score and navigate those treacherous slopes:
Anticipate, Don't React: Try to look ahead and anticipate the upcoming obstacles. Reacting to them at the last second often leads to mistakes. Scan the landscape and plan your moves a few blocks in advance.
Embrace the Walls: Don't be afraid to brush against the walls to correct your trajectory. Sometimes, a gentle nudge is all you need to avoid a collision.
Short, Controlled Movements: Avoid jerky, exaggerated movements. Small, precise adjustments are more effective than wild swings.
Practice Makes Perfect: There's no substitute for practice. The more you play, the better you'll become at anticipating obstacles and controlling your ball.
Pay Attention to Patterns: While the levels are randomly generated, certain patterns tend to repeat. Recognizing these patterns can help you react more quickly.
